Maintenance Recommendations
Proper maintenance of vehicle exhaust systems can prolong their lifespan and ensure optimal performance. Implementing the following practices can help prevent costly repairs and maintain vehicle efficiency.
Tip 1: Regular Visual Inspections: Conduct routine checks of the exhaust system for signs of rust, damage, or leaks. Early detection of problems can prevent further deterioration and more extensive repairs.
Tip 2: Listen for Unusual Noises: Pay attention to changes in the sound of the exhaust. Rattling, hissing, or roaring noises can indicate a problem, such as a loose component or an exhaust leak.
Tip 3: Address Rust Promptly: Rust is a common issue in exhaust systems. When rust is detected, apply rust inhibitors or protective coatings to prevent further corrosion.
Tip 4: Avoid Short Trips Frequently: Short trips prevent the exhaust system from reaching its optimal operating temperature, leading to condensation buildup and accelerated corrosion.
Tip 5: Ensure Proper Hanger Support: Exhaust hangers support the system and prevent excessive movement and strain. Replace damaged or worn hangers to prevent stress on other exhaust components.
Tip 6: Catalytic Converter Protection: Protect the catalytic converter by ensuring the engine is properly tuned and maintained. A malfunctioning engine can overload the converter and lead to premature failure.
Adhering to these maintenance recommendations will contribute to a more reliable exhaust system, improving vehicle performance and reducing the risk of unexpected repairs.

6. Diagnostic Expertise
Diagnostic expertise is a cornerstone of successful operations in an exhaust system repair business. Accurate and efficient diagnostics directly influence the quality and effectiveness of repairs, impacting customer satisfaction and regulatory compliance. Without precise diagnostics, resources may be misallocated, resulting in ineffective repairs and increased costs.
- Exhaust Leak Detection
Diagnostic skills are essential for accurately locating exhaust leaks, which can impact vehicle performance, fuel efficiency, and emissions. This involves using specialized equipment such as smoke machines and acoustic sensors to identify the source of leaks. An example includes detecting a hairline crack in an exhaust manifold using a smoke test, preventing the replacement of unaffected components. Proper detection ensures targeted repairs and cost savings for the customer.
- Catalytic Converter Evaluation
Evaluating the functionality of a catalytic converter requires diagnostic expertise to determine if it is operating within acceptable parameters. This involves analyzing exhaust gas composition and monitoring converter temperature. A scenario includes identifying a failing catalytic converter that is causing a vehicle to fail an emissions test, leading to its replacement. Accurate evaluation prevents unnecessary replacements and ensures compliance with environmental regulations.
- Oxygen Sensor Analysis
Oxygen sensors play a crucial role in engine management and emissions control. Diagnostic expertise is needed to assess the performance of these sensors and identify any malfunctions. This involves using scan tools to monitor sensor output and analyze waveforms. For instance, diagnosing a faulty oxygen sensor that is causing a vehicle to run lean or rich, affecting fuel efficiency and emissions. Proper analysis facilitates precise repairs and optimal engine performance.
- Noise Source Identification
Diagnosing the source of unusual noises emanating from the exhaust system requires expertise in identifying specific components that may be causing the issue. This involves visual inspection, listening tests, and knowledge of exhaust system design. An example includes pinpointing a rattling noise to a loose heat shield on the catalytic converter, preventing the misdiagnosis of more serious issues. Accurate identification ensures efficient and cost-effective repairs.

Frequently Asked Questions
The following questions address common inquiries regarding exhaust system services and repairs, with a focus on providing clear and informative answers.
Question 1: What constitutes a typical lifespan for a muffler?
Muffler lifespan is influenced by several factors, including environmental conditions, driving habits, and the quality of the muffler itself. Generally, a muffler can last anywhere from two to five years. Exposure to road salt, frequent short trips, and aggressive driving can shorten its lifespan.
Question 2: What are the primary indicators of an exhaust leak?
Common indicators of an exhaust leak include a noticeable increase in exhaust noise, a decrease in fuel efficiency, a burning smell emanating from the engine compartment, and, in some cases, a visible plume of exhaust escaping from underneath the vehicle. Exhaust leaks can also trigger the check engine light.
Question 3: Why is catalytic converter replacement so expensive?
Catalytic converters contain precious metals, such as platinum, palladium, and rhodium, which are essential for their functionality. The cost of these metals significantly contributes to the overall expense of catalytic converter replacement. Additionally, the replacement process often requires specialized labor.
Question 4: Does upgrading an exhaust system automatically improve vehicle performance?
While upgrading an exhaust system can potentially improve vehicle performance, particularly in terms of horsepower and torque, the extent of improvement depends on the specific vehicle and the type of exhaust system installed. Significant performance gains are typically observed in vehicles with heavily modified engines.
Question 5: Is it legal to modify an exhaust system?
The legality of modifying an exhaust system varies by jurisdiction. Many areas have noise level restrictions and require that vehicles maintain functioning catalytic converters. Modifications that increase noise levels beyond legal limits or remove or alter emissions control devices are generally prohibited.
Question 6: How often should an exhaust system be inspected?
It is advisable to have an exhaust system inspected at least once a year, or more frequently if the vehicle is subjected to harsh driving conditions. Regular inspections can help identify potential problems early, preventing costly repairs and ensuring optimal vehicle performance.
